Jadeel Phase 2 is a residential apartment development by Meraas Holding inside the Madinat Jumeirah Living master community, Umm Suqeim 3, Dubai. The project covers one to four-bedroom apartments within a gated, landscaped district.
Living in Madinat Jumeirah Living
Madinat Jumeirah Living occupies a stretch of Umm Suqeim 3 sitting directly behind the Madinat Jumeirah resort, close to Jumeirah Beach Road. The beach is a short drive away. Mall of the Emirates is roughly 10 minutes by car. Sheikh Zayed Road connects easily toward Downtown Dubai, Dubai Marina, and the wider highway network.
The district has a lower density than most of Dubai's apartment zones. Landscaped streets and a community-scaled layout give it a residential neighborhood feel rather than the high-rise cluster character of areas like JLT or Business Bay. That distinction matters for families and residents who want space and quiet as part of daily life. Umm Suqeim 3 is not on a metro line, making this a car-dependent address.
What AED 2.19M to AED 7M Gets You Here
The range runs from AED 2,189,900 to AED 7,000,017, a spread of more than 3x driven by bedroom count and floor.
One-bedroom apartments start at AED 2.19M, with floor areas from approximately 743 to 958 sq ft. Different layout types account for that size variation: ground-floor units tend to be larger, upper-floor units more compact. The buyer at this level is typically an investor seeking a Jumeirah address in a branded community, or an end-user who puts location ahead of unit size.
Two-bedrooms start from AED 3,265,692, ranging from around 1,108 to 1,783 sq ft. The spread within this tier is notable. Ground-floor two-bedroom layouts go up to 1,783 sq ft, while upper-floor standard units run closer to 1,100 sq ft. Buyers have real choices here depending on whether they prioritize floor level or total area.
Three-bedrooms open at AED 5,558,750, from 1,886 to 2,351 sq ft. These suit families who need room without stretching to the four-bedroom price point.
Four-bedrooms start at AED 7,000,017, in layouts at 2,375 and 2,645 sq ft. At this level, the buyer is typically a family wanting the amenities and management of an apartment community at a villa-scale footprint.

Handover Timeline
Construction began in April 2024, with an expected completion of June 2025. That date has now passed, placing the project at or past handover.
Getting In for 10%
| Phase | Percentage |
|---|---|
| Down Payment | 10% |
| During Construction | 40% |
| At Handover | 50% |
The 10% down payment is at the accessible end of off-plan Dubai pricing. However, the payment structure is back-heavy: 50% is due at handover. That is the single largest payment milestone in the plan. With the June 2025 completion date now behind us, buyers entering this project at this point are most likely looking at a ready or near-ready unit, and the payment profile shifts from installment planning to an outright purchase.
